Talk about loose lips, sinking our ships:
“President Obama is considering a strike on Syrian military targets involving sea-launched cruise missiles or possibly long-range bombers that would last no more than two days, according to senior administration officials and reported by Karen DeYoung and Anne Gearan of The Washington Post. Reuters reports that the West has told the opposition to expect a strike “within days.”
The design of the potential attack implies sending a message to Syrian President Bashar al-Assad without becoming entrenched in the 29-month conflict.
The Post notes that the targets would not be directly related to Syrias chemical weapons arsenal and would probably include key government buildings in the capital and perhaps airfields.
Apparently, Assad and members of his family and inner office will not be targets.
